A unique collector's set, combining the elegance of pre-war watchmaking with the dark history of militaria. The offer includes a working, unnamed pocket watch of Swiss origin, which only requires professional cleaning and maintenance to once again measure time. Its mechanism works, but after running for a while it stops, which is typical for antique timepieces needing service.
The true historical and collector value lies in the original veteran's case (Kombattanten-Büchse) from the period of World War I, belonging to a German Wehrmacht soldier with number 1014. On the watch case there is a German inscription, flags, and the date 1914.
Condition and details:
- Watch: Swiss movement, no visible brand. Functional, but requires cleaning and regulation (stops). Ideal project for an enthusiast who wants to restore its former glory.
- Case: Original protective case for a veteran's watch (Kombattanten-Büchse) with embossed date 1914 and markings indicating affiliation with the German armed forces (Wehrmacht) from the period of World War I. Unique material trace of a soldier's history.
